774749469655850 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of seven hundred twenty divisors.

Prime factorization of 774749469655850:

2 × 52 × 13 × 174 × 292 × 71 × 239

(2 × 5 × 5 × 13 × 17 × 17 × 17 × 17 × 29 × 29 × 71 × 239)
